Aligning financial and environmental performance is no longer optional—it’s a strategic imperative for long-term success.

Organizations are under mounting pressure to reduce emissions without compromising financial performance. But navigating new regulations, volatile material costs, and global supply chain risk makes balancing cost and carbon incredibly complex.

In this episode of McKinsey Talks Operations, host Christian Johnson speaks with Matthias Ballweg, Co-founder of Circular Republic, along with McKinsey experts Anna-Christina Fredershausen, Associate Partner in Frankfurt, and Johan Bengtsson, Partner in Stockholm. Together, they explore how companies are executing dual mission strategies—lowering costs and carbon simultaneously—while unlocking new opportunities across their value chains.
